What is Micropulse?
Micropulse Incorporated, established in 1988, is a distinguished provider of high-quality orthopedic instruments, implants, custom-made cases and trays, and sterile packaging solutions. The company operates with a core philosophy centered on integrity, open communication, and servant leadership. It adeptly addresses the dynamic demands of the orthopedic sector by serving a broad spectrum of clients, from major corporations to emerging start-ups. Micropulse's commitment to continuous improvement and its adherence to a robust Quality Management System have solidified its reputation as a premier supplier within the orthopedic industry, adept at navigating complex supply chain challenges.
How much funding has Micropulse raised?
Micropulse has raised a total of $2M across 1 funding round:
Debt
$2M
Debt (2020): $2M with participation from PPP
